What is the cost of developing an app?

toggle-answer

The cost of developing an app depends on factors such as its complexity and specific requirements. Prices typically range from £10,000 to £100,000, and can potentially exceed this range. Contact us for a quote.

Do you offer both native and cross-platform solutions?

toggle-answer

Absolutely. For native app development, we specialise in Swift or Objective-C for iOS and Java or Kotlin for Android.
In addition to native development, we also excel in crafting cross-platform solutions using Flutter. This versatility allows us to tailor our approach to meet your specific needs and preferences.

Is it more suitable for my app to be developed as a native or cross-platform solution?

toggle-answer

Determining whether to opt for a native or cross-platform approach isn't a straightforward decision. We analyse each project individually, considering factors such as complexity and the necessity for platform-specific features. Generally, cross-platform solutions excel in scenarios where the app is less complex or doesn't demand platform-specific logic. However, if your project requires a more platform-specific focus, choosing a native approach would be the preferred option.

How do you ensure that mobile apps are accessible?

toggle-answer

We like to prioritise accessibility, making it a staple in our apps. This is largely done in the design process ensuring that designs support larger fonts settings, preferring a vertical design over a horizontal design. We also consider colours, contrast and legibility. Once the development phase starts we make sure to implement a robust Voice Over solution. Accessibility is important to us and should never be a second thought.

What is your process for project management and communication during development?

toggle-answer

We work using the Agile approach. It invloves a 1 or 2 week sprint of work and at the end of each sprint we will release a test build for you to see the progress.
We mostly use Slack for communication but are open to communicate with you in your preferred method.
